Breaking Bad is an American television series set in Albuquerque, New Mexico. It started in January 2008. The show was broadcast across Canada and the United States on the cable channel AMC. It has won 10 Emmy Awards. Breaking Bad ended in September 2013. Bryan Cranston plays the main role, Walter White. There are five seasons, which have 62 episodes total.

Walter White, an overqualified high school teacher, lives a life he is not satisfied with. He is often outdone by his prideful brother-in-law Hank, and matters are made worse when he is diagnosed with stage 3 lung cancer.

Desperate to raise money to provide for his family after he dies, Walter partners up with Jesse Pinkman, a former student of his to cook highly pure crystal meth. He adopts the persona "Heisenberg", and slowly delves into the criminal underworld, dealing with dangerous figures in the drug trade while building his own ego-driven empire.

Main characters

[change | change source]
  • Walter White - A depressed high school chemistry teacher who is deeply unhappy with his life. After getting diagnosed with lung cancer, he makes very high quality crystal meth in order to make money for his family alongside his former student Jesse Pinkman, taking on the nickname "Heisenberg". It soon becomes clear that Walter built his empire not to provide for his family, but to finally satisfy his long-dormant ego and to feel alive.
  • Skyler White - Walter's stressed, neglected housewife. She dissapproves of Walter's drug dealing, but helps manage the money he makes from it in order to protect her family. She later realises that in order to do so, she must distance them from Walter.
  • Jesse Pinkman - A laidback, amateur drug dealer and former student of Walter's. He always had great potential, once showing a talent for carpentry, but he was constantly put down by his parents and was tortured by his drug addiction. He teams up with Walter to create their very high quality crystal meth, but his life slowly becomes worse because of it.
  • Hank Schrader - Walter's confident and prideful brother-in-law who works for the Drug Enforcement Administration (DEA). Hank dedicates himself to arresting the mysterious Heisenberg, unaware it is his own brother-in-law, Walter.
  • Marie Schrader - Skyler's highly-strung sister, and wife of Hank. She has kleptomania, meaning she constantly feels the urge to steal things no matter ehat they are, such as spoons, and gifts.
  • Walter White Jr. - Walter and Skyler's rebellious son. He has cerebral palsy, and eventually takes on a name of his own, Flynn.
  • Gustavo "Gus" Fring - A highly dangerous drug lord who hides his crimes behind his fried chicken restaraunt franchise, Los Pollos Hermanos. Gus has a strong hatred for the Salamanca crime family and Hector "Tio" Salamanca in particular, who is responsible for killing his lover, Max.
  • Saul Goodman - A cocky and quick-thinking lawyer who later works with Walter and Jesse in managing their drug empire. Despite being highly corrupt, Saul is a very talented lawyer, being able to manipulate a courtroom and nitpick the law at ease. His real name is Jimmy McGill.
  • Mike Ehrmantraut - A grizzled former police officer who works as a security consultant for Gus and on occasion, Saul. Mike is very intelligent, being able to trick people when he needs to, and cover up crime scenes when hired to do so. He believes in not taking half-measures, but his own strict set of morals sometimes cause him to lose sight of his belief.
  • Lydia Rodarte-Quayle - A tense corporate executive for a company named Madrigal Electromotive. She is highly prone to stress, but also helps Mike and Walter with distributing drugs overseas to Europe.
  • Todd Alquist - A psychopathic employee at Vamonos Pest, a company that helps with exterminating pests from homes. He is the nephew of Jack Welker, the leader of a neo-nazi gang.
